Jimmy Stewart appeared in a truly impressive assemblage of movies. Between blockbusters, documentaries and TV spots, he was one of the most in-demand and loved actors of his time, and there weren’t many movies that didn’t feature his face at least once.
Since we’ve already covered his listing of fictional movies, it’s time to take a look at Stewart’s appearances in documentaries. A good chunk of them were done during the war years, when Stewart was busy fighting for his country in the Second World War, though quite a few others are on other topics.
1938 Hollywood Goes to Town
1939 Hollywood Hobbies
1942 Fellow Americans, Winning Your Wings
1943 Screen Snapshots: Hollywood in Uniform
1946 American Creed
1947 Thunderbolt!
1948 10,000 Kids and a Cop
1954 Tomorrow’s Drivers
1956 Screen Snapshots: Hollywood, City of Stars
1957 The Heart of Show Business
1961 X-15 Narrator
1971 Directed by John Ford
1974 The World at War, Just One More Time, That’s Entertainment!
1994 A Century of Cinema
